Shandan County in Gansu Province is a captivating destination for those interested in history and nature. Situated on the ancient Silk Road, it offers a glimpse into China's rich past. The county is renowned for its 'heavenly western horses', which graze on its extensive pastures. Visitors can explore the serene landscapes and appreciate the region's cultural heritage. Shandan's location, bordering Inner Mongolia and Qinghai, adds to its geographical significance, making it a unique spot for travelers.

Getting Around

Public transportation may be limited, so consider renting a car for more flexibility.

Local Cuisine

Try local dishes that feature lamb and beef, which are staples in the region.
